Demystifying Free Copy Trading: A Deep Dive into the Crypto Sphere

Crypto algorithmic trading, often called algo trading, uses sophisticated automated programs and algorithms to execute trades in the cryptocurrency market. Unlike manual trading, which relies heavily on human analysis and is often swayed by emotions, algo trading uses quantitative models to make unbiased trading decisions. Imagine a robot that works tirelessly for you 24/7, pinpointing optimal moments and prices to execute orders – that’s the essence of algorithmic trading. It’s about letting a computer system handle the grunt work, freeing you to focus on strategy and overall portfolio management.

Key Concepts Unveiled

Understanding the core concepts is essential before diving into the mechanics of algo trading:

  • Algorithms: At the heart of algo trading lies the algorithm. These are meticulously crafted computer programs designed to automate trading decisions based on predefined criteria. These criteria can range from simple moving averages to complex mathematical models predicting market behavior. The more sophisticated the algorithm, the potentially more profitable (and complex) the trading strategy can be.
  • Backtesting: One of the critical advantages of algo trading is the ability to backtest your strategies. Backtesting involves testing a trading strategy on historical data to evaluate its effectiveness before deploying it live with real capital. This process helps you identify potential flaws in your strategy and fine-tune it for optimal performance.
  • Quantitative Models: These are the mathematical models that analyze market data to identify trading opportunities. Quantitative models can incorporate a variety of factors, including price movements, trading volumes, order book depth, and even sentiment analysis from social media. By analyzing these factors, quantitative models can identify patterns and predict future price movements with a degree of accuracy.
  • Risk Management: No trading strategy is foolproof, and risk management is paramount. It involves implementing techniques and strategies used to mitigate potential losses, such as setting stop-loss orders, diversifying your portfolio across multiple cryptocurrencies, and limiting the amount of capital allocated to any single trade. Effective risk management is the key to long-term success in algorithmic trading.

How Does Free Copy Trading Work in Practice?

The operation of algorithmic trading systems involves a series of interconnected steps, each playing a crucial role in the overall process:

  1. Strategy Development: The foundation of any successful algorithmic trading system is a well-defined trading strategy. This involves identifying the market conditions, logic rules, and risk limits that will govern the system’s entry, exit, and management of trades. These strategies can be based on technical indicators, fundamental analysis, arbitrage opportunities, or even portfolio rebalancing to maintain a specific asset allocation.
  2. Coding the Strategy: Once a trading strategy is formulated, it must be translated into code that trading software can understand. This typically involves using programming languages such as Python, Java, or C++. The coding process requires precision and attention to detail to ensure the algorithm accurately reflects the intended trading strategy.
  3. Market Analysis: The algorithmic trading platform continuously monitors the cryptocurrency markets, using the coded strategy and mathematical models to analyze vast datasets. These datasets include real-time price movements, trading volumes, order book depth, and historical price patterns. The platform analyzes this information to identify potential trading opportunities that align with the defined strategy.
  4. Execution: When market conditions align with the defined algorithmic model, the trading software automatically generates trading signals. It then executes orders in milliseconds, capitalizing on fleeting opportunities that humans might miss. This speed of execution is one of the key advantages of algorithmic trading.
  5. Monitoring and Adjustment: Algorithmic trading is not a “set it and forget it” endeavor. Traders must periodically monitor the system’s performance, fine-tune strategies, and adjust risk parameters to adapt to evolving market dynamics. This involves analyzing trade data, identifying areas for improvement, and making necessary adjustments to the code or strategy parameters.

A Closer Look: Example Scenario

Let’s consider a more detailed example of a trading strategy:

  • Strategy: A dual moving average crossover system with confirmation from the Relative Strength Index (RSI).
  • Entry Rule: Buy 100 units of Cryptocurrency X when the 50-day moving average crosses above the 200-day moving average and the RSI is below 30 (indicating oversold conditions).
  • Exit Rule: Sell 100 units of Cryptocurrency X when the 50-day moving average crosses below the 200-day moving average or the RSI exceeds 70 (indicating overbought conditions).
  • Risk Management: Set a stop-loss order at 5% below the entry price to limit potential losses.

An algorithmic trading system will continuously monitor the price of Cryptocurrency X, calculate the moving averages and RSI, and automatically place buy and sell orders when the defined conditions are met. The stop-loss order will automatically trigger if the price drops by 5%, protecting the trader’s capital.

Real-World Advantages Expanded

  • Arbitrage Mastery: Algorithms can identify and execute arbitrage trades between different cryptocurrency exchanges in a matter of seconds, profiting from price discrepancies that humans would likely miss. For example, if Bitcoin is trading at $50,000 on Exchange A and $50,100 on Exchange B, an algorithm can simultaneously buy Bitcoin on Exchange A and sell it on Exchange B, pocketing the $100 difference almost instantly.
  • Trend Following Precision: Algorithms can continuously monitor the markets for emerging trends and react quickly to sudden price movements or significant news events. For example, if a major company announces that it will start accepting Bitcoin as payment, an algorithm can immediately detect the resulting price surge and execute buy orders to capitalize on the upward trend.

Navigating the Risks and Challenges of Free Copy Trading

While algorithmic trading offers many benefits, it’s essential to be aware of the inherent risks and challenges:

  • Technical Expertise Requirements: Developing and maintaining effective crypto algorithms requires a solid understanding of financial markets and advanced programming skills. This can be a significant barrier to entry for some traders.
  • Market Volatility Considerations: The cryptocurrency market is notoriously volatile, and algorithms must be designed to adapt to sudden and substantial price swings. A strategy that works well in stable market conditions may perform poorly during periods of high volatility.
  • Overfitting the Data: A common pitfall is overfitting the algorithm to historical data. This means designing a strategy that performs exceptionally well on past data but fails to generalize to future market conditions. It’s essential to ensure that the strategy is robust and can adapt to changing market dynamics.
  • Technical Failure Vulnerability: Software bugs, connectivity problems, or exchange outages can disrupt trading and lead to potential losses. It’s crucial to have backup systems and contingency plans in place to mitigate these risks.
  • Regulatory Compliance: Algorithmic trading activities must comply with relevant legal and regulatory requirements in your jurisdiction. Failure to do so can result in severe penalties, including fines and legal action.

Exploring Popular Crypto Algorithmic Trading Strategies

  • Trend Following: This strategy involves identifying and following established market trends. Algorithms can use various technical indicators, such as moving averages, to identify trends and automatically enter and exit positions accordingly.
  • Arbitrage Exploitation: This strategy capitalizes on price differences of the same asset on different exchanges. Algorithms can quickly scan multiple exchanges for arbitrage opportunities and execute trades to profit from these discrepancies.
  • Mean Reversion Application: This strategy assumes that prices will eventually revert to their average value. Algorithms identify assets that are trading above or below their historical average and place trades accordingly, expecting the price to revert to the mean.
  • Market Making Strategies: This strategy involves placing both buy and sell orders to provide liquidity to the market and profit from the spread between the two orders. Market makers typically earn a small profit on each trade but can generate significant revenue over time through high-frequency trading.
